Heartbeat 107.4 FM is a Christen community broadcasting radio station situated in Oudtshoorn, South Africa. In 2012, I developed the station idea to serve the Christen community, especially those who didn’t attend regular church prayers for many reasons due to disability and age. Its goal is to serve and promote communities’ interests and offer excellence and sustainable Christian programming content. After that, FM applied for the most available frequency from ICASA. In 2013, the station idea was processing with community meetings.
In September 2013, the ICASA granted fiver year permanent Christen radio broadcasting license. From George studio, FM hit the airways on 29 May 2014. In 2018, it launched Klein Karoo frequency (107.4) and also broadcast to the greater Oudtshoorn and Kannaland Municipal areas. Heartbeats FM has more than 170 000 listenership and has become one of the country’s largest Christen community radio stations. Heartbeat 107.4 FM broadcasting languages are 60% Afrikaans, 20% English, and 20% isiXhosa. The programming content is based on community discussions, debates, community-building, and public interactions.
The station’s vision is to provide information about the remarkable life-changing events that bring the message of hope and positive thinking. The primary target of the station is to cover christian religion Christianity, faith, love, and hope. Its mission is to support and develop our community’s natural talents, physical, spiritual, psychological, technical, and commercial. The transmission frequency is 107.4 MHz on the FM band. Its tagline is “Your Heartbeat for Life.” FM on-air worldwide transmission via online streaming is available on the internet.
